The history of the Bourbon-Lancy plant began in 1874, when it quickly became a key production hub for early innovations in the agricultural sector. From the mid-20th century, the site expanded its industrial and business footprint through diversification – including its acquisition by SIMCA to manufacture SOMECA tractors. In 1975, the plant was acquired by IVECO, marking the beginning of its specialization in the production of internal combustion engines. Just 22 years later, in 1998, it became the birthplace of one of the most iconic and innovative engine ranges in FPT Industrial’s history: the CURSOR engine family. CURSOR 8 and CURSOR 10 were the first diesel engines in the heavy-duty transport sector with a variable geometry turbocharger (VGT), optimizing the airflow into the engine. The CURSOR series introduced a new concept, new materials, new components, and advanced electronics, defining an innovative approach to heavy-duty engines through cutting-edge design and engineering choices. The DNA of these engines was further shaped with the introduction of new models and displacements, leading up to the launch of the latest addition to the CURSOR family – unveiled in 2022 and further enhanced with the Model Year 2024 version – the XCURSOR 13, FPT Industrial’s first multi-fuel single base engine, offering best-in-class power, torque, and braking power, and one of the most relevant parts of Iveco Group's decarbonization program.

The Bourbon-Lancy plant now stands as a flagship of FPT Industrial’s excellence and global heritage, playing a key role in the brand’s production value chain, as well as a symbol of French industrial manufacturing and a key contributor to the local economy and employment landscape. A factory where the skills and passion of over 1,200 dedicated professionals meet cutting-edge technologies ensuring the highest standards of production quality. Thanks to this unique combination, the plant achieved World Class Manufacturing Gold Level in 2021 — the highest possible recognition for operational excellence. In 2022, it adopted the DOT (Driving Operations Together) program, a results-driven initiative designed to optimize global operations. The program focuses on enhancing safety and quality standards, while improving performance across the brand’s entire industrial footprint and fostering a culture of continuous improvement and excellence.
